摘要
用不同浓度的Ca2+处理马尾松种子进行发芽实验,结果表明:用5~20mtmol/L Ca2+浸泡马尾松种子24h,马尾松幼苗的苗高、根长、幼苗含水量均随Ca2+浓度的增加而增加,根系质膜相对透性则随Ca2+浓度的增加而降低.Ca2+浓度为20mtmol/L最有利于马尾松种子发芽,其种子发芽率、活力指数、发芽指数以及幼苗高、根长、根细胞膜稳定性均明显高于对照.而25~30mtmol/L的高Ca2+溶液处理种子则对种子萌发、幼苗生长有明显抑制作用.
Germination experiment has been tested by soaking Pinus massoniana seeds using different Ca 2+ concentration . The results indicated that the height, length of root, water content of Pinus massoniana seedling increased with Ca 2+ concentration increase, but the cytoplasmic membrane relative penetrativity of root decreased. It was beneficial to seed germination of Pinus massoniana by using 20 mmol/L Ca 2+ concentration. The germination rate,vigor index,germination index and the height , length of root, water content of seedlings and cell membrane stability of root were higher than those of control. But the seed germination and growth of seedlings were restrained obviously using 25-30mmol/L Ca 2+ Concentration.
